Understanding the PVC Pipe Market
PVC pipes are primarily used for transporting water, sewage, and other liquids in both residential and commercial settings. Their lightweight, corrosion resistance, and ease of installation make them an ideal choice for a wide range of applications. The global PVC pipe market is projected to witness steady growth in the coming years, fueled by the increasing urbanization and infrastructure investments in emerging economies.
Factors Contributing to Profitability
The profitability of the PVC pipe business is influenced by a multitude of factors, including:
Raw Material Costs
PVC, the primary raw material used in pipe production, is derived from crude oil. Fluctuations in oil prices can significantly impact the overall profitability of the business.
Production Efficiency
Optimizing production processes, reducing waste, and implementing advanced technologies can enhance productivity and minimize costs.
Market Demand
Strong demand for PVC pipes in construction and infrastructure projects ensures a steady stream of revenue for businesses in this industry.
Competition
The level of competition in the PVC pipe market varies depending on the region and market share of established players.
Distribution Channels
Efficient distribution networks and strategic partnerships with distributors can optimize product delivery and reduce transportation costs.

Emerging Trends and Opportunities
The PVC pipe industry is constantly evolving, with new trends and opportunities emerging:
Green Building Practices
The shift towards sustainable construction practices is driving demand for PVC pipes made from recycled materials.
Smart Pipes
The integration of sensors and monitoring systems into PVC pipes enables real-time data collection and improved infrastructure management.
Modular Construction
The growing popularity of modular construction methods is creating new opportunities for PVC pipe manufacturers to supply prefabricated pipe systems.
